{ "dataType": "CVE_RECORD", "dataVersion": "5.2", "cveMetadata": { "cveId": "CVE-2024-56563", "assignerOrgId": "416baaa9-dc9f-4396-8d5f-8c081fb06d67", "state": "PUBLISHED", "assignerShortName": "Linux", "dateReserved": "2024-12-27T14:03:05.994Z", "datePublished": "2024-12-27T14:23:07.854Z", "dateUpdated": "2026-08-05T11:45:07.489Z" }, "containers": { "cna": { "providerMetadata": { "orgId": "416baaa9-dc9f-4396-8d5f-8c081fb06d67", "shortName": "Linux", "dateUpdated": "2026-08-05T11:45:07.489Z" }, "descriptions": [ { "lang": "en", "value": "In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:\n\nceph: fix cred leak in ceph_mds_check_access()\n\nget_current_cred() increments the reference counter, but the\nput_cred() call was missing." } ], "metrics": [ { "cvssV3_1": { "version": "3.1", "vectorString": "CVSS:3.1/AV:L/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H", "baseScore": 7.8, "baseSeverity": "HIGH" }, "scenarios": [ { "lang": "en", "value": "AV:L - The leak is triggered by ordinary local VFS syscalls (`open`, `creat`, `unlink`, `chmod`, `truncate`) issued against a mounted CephFS; no network peer input reaches the vulnerable function directly.\nAC:L - The missing `put_cred()` is unconditional — every single call to `ceph_mds_check_access()` leaks a reference with no race, timing window, or special configuration required, so a trivial loop drives the leak deterministically.\nPR:L - Any unprivileged local user with access to a path on an already-mounted CephFS can trigger it; the call sites in `ceph_open()`/`ceph_atomic_open()`/`ceph_unlink()`/`__ceph_setattr() ` are reached before any capability or auth gate.\nUI:N - No action by another user is needed — the attacker triggers the leak entirely on their own via normal file operations on the existing mount.\nS:U - The leaked credentials and any resulting corruption stay within the kernel's own security authority; no VM, IOMMU, or sandbox boundary is crossed.\nC:H - The leaked object is `struct cred`, incremented through an unchecked `atomic_long_add()` with no `refcount_t` saturation; on 32-bit builds the counter wraps at 2^32, freeing a live credential structure and yielding a use-after-free read primitive over uid/gid/capability fields.\nI:H - The same credential refcount imbalance/overflow permits a freed `cred` to be reallocated and overwritten by attacker-controlled heap content — the classic CVE-2016-0728-style path to arbitrary modification of `cap_effective`/`euid` and full local privilege escalation.\nA:H - Each operation permanently pins a `cred` plus its `user_struct`, `user_namespace`, `ucounts`, `group_info` and keyrings, so an unprivileged loop produces an unbounded, unreclaimable kernel memory leak ending in OOM, and the 32-bit refcount wrap causes an outright UAF crash." } ] } ], "affected": [ { "product": "Linux", "vendor": "Linux", "defaultStatus": "unaffected", "repo": "https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git", "programFiles": [ "fs/ceph/mds_client.c" ], "versions": [ { "version": "596afb0b8933ba6ed7227adcc538db26feb25c74", "lessThan": "e3d1c9e2b811f13bdbbb962c2b17a6091c28522c", "status": "affected", "versionType": "git" }, { "version": "596afb0b8933ba6ed7227adcc538db26feb25c74", "lessThan": "c5cf420303256dcd6ff175643e9e9558543c2047", "status": "affected", "versionType": "git" } ] }, { "product": "Linux", "vendor": "Linux", "defaultStatus": "affected", "repo": "https://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/stable/linux.git", "programFiles": [ "fs/ceph/mds_client.c" ], "versions": [ { "version": "6.10", "status": "affected" }, { "version": "0", "lessThan": "6.10", "status": "unaffected", "versionType": "semver" }, { "version": "6.12.4", "lessThanOrEqual": "6.12.*", "status": "unaffected", "versionType": "semver" }, { "version": "6.13", "lessThanOrEqual": "*", "status": "unaffected", "versionType": "original_commit_for_fix" } ] } ], "cpeApplicability": [ { "nodes": [ { "operator": "OR", "negate": false, "cpeMatch": [ { "vulnerable": true, "criteria": "cpe:2.3:o:linux:linux_kernel:*:*:*:*:*:*:*:*", "versionStartIncluding": "6.10", "versionEndExcluding": "6.12.4" }, { "vulnerable": true, "criteria": "cpe:2.3:o:linux:linux_kernel:*:*:*:*:*:*:*:*", "versionStartIncluding": "6.10", "versionEndExcluding": "6.13" } ] } ] } ], "references": [ { "url": "https://git.kernel.org/stable/c/e3d1c9e2b811f13bdbbb962c2b17a6091c28522c" }, { "url": "https://git.kernel.org/stable/c/c5cf420303256dcd6ff175643e9e9558543c2047" } ], "title": "ceph: fix cred leak in ceph_mds_check_access()", "x_generator": { "engine": "bippy-1.2.0" } } } }
